Great pages everyone! My concern/question about starting digi is the amount of space it will take up on computer. Our family shares one laptop so any suggestions?
Great pages everyone! My concern/question about starting digi is the amount of space it will take up on computer. Our family shares one laptop so any suggestions?
You can use an external hard drive for your digi stuff. Whatever you decide, though, it's important to back your stuff up. I don't share my computer, so I have an internal drive for my digi, then I back it all up on a large external drive (I've been digi-scrapping for several years and have a lot of pages and kits, so I need space!) Some people back up to an online site.
